$1,000 bond records and a Fightful Select update have sharpened scrutiny of Ludwig Kaiser's battery case, with WWE sources saying the story casting him as defending Andrea Bazarte after "ICE" comments was planted.
An unfamiliar number, not Kaiser, Bazarte or WWE staff, reportedly sent that version to wrestling media after neighbor Richard Reap accused Kaiser of assaulting him outside an elevator in April.
WWE talent told Fightful they largely reject the "defense" narrative and believe Kaiser should have walked away, though sources expect the charge to be dismissed and say he has no internal heat.
A judge has already cleared Kaiser to travel, allowing him to appear for AAA last weekend, and he is not expected to miss upcoming WWE dates including Saturday's Mask vs. Mask match.
